they are far from fast if you're talking all motor. Now, if you go turbo it's a different beast. VVti bottom ends are not as strong as the Supra bottom even though they use the same engine, however the vvti engine uses different weaker internals. Thus, the max u can push outta of a stock vvti bottom end without sending a rod through your friend's skull is about 450-500. Of course there are people who managed to squeeze much more than that, and there are some who blew theirs way before 400. So we're talking average here. Best thing is to swap in a supra bottom or at least an early model SC300 longblock <it has to be pre 98> or even an early GS300 block, then you can boost safely with a good tune to probably 700 to the wheels. SC's and GS's have higher compression than supras but still very boost friendly. there's a lot of information and research that you gonna have to do on your own though. Why do i know all this, i have a late model SC300 which have the same engine as the IS300, I swapped in a supra bottom and hooked up GT35R, all managed by AEM EMS. Untuned yet but 470 whp on 18 PSI is common with this setup. GL with the car, let me know if you have questions, also visit my.is and clublexus.com for the most knowledge for your purpose...
